Chapter 4: Captured

"You let what happen to my daughter?" Kratos yelled at the top of his lungs at Zelos who cowered in fear at the seraph. Raine jumped in front of Zelos before Kratos was able to grab a hold of him. Lloyd managed to grab his father by the arm to calm him down.

"It wasn't his fault, we didn't do anything, if we tried to save her Kvar would have killed her then. She's alive for now but we have to find her before they do something horrible," Raine said to Kratos.

"She's right Dad, don't blame Zelos. If I know him, I know that he would have tried to save her, but I'm sure that she's fine. You know, she can take of herself pretty well if she has to," Lloyd said, trying his best to reassure his father.

Kratos stared down at the ground, trying to avoid the gaze of the others as his eyes began to fill up with tears. He refused to allow himself to cry so he held back all the emotion that was trying to rush out of him. He looked up at the group and nodded.

"You're right...I just would never be able to forgive myself if she was...killed...like Anna. I don't know what I would do," Kratos replied.

"Dad, nothing will happen to her, I won't let anything happen to my sister. But, you know, standing around here isn't going to bring her back so I say we get going and rescue her," Lloyd said.

"You're right, and when I find Kvar he will pay for what he's done," Kratos said as he led the others to the Rheihards.

"You know Lloyd, you manage to say smart things every once in a while," Genis said as they left Dirk's house.

"Thanks Genis. Wait, what do you mean, 'every once in a while?'" Lloyd asked.

"Never mind Lloyd," Genis said as he ran ahead. Lloyd, wearing a very confused face turned around and saw Zelos with a very concerned and depressed look on his.

"It'll be okay Zelos, we'll find her," Lloyd told the ex-Chosen.

"Yeah. I never told you before, but I really like Storm," Zelos said.

"We all do. That's why we're all going after her," Lloyd replied oblivious to what Zelos was trying to tell him.

"Yeah, I know," Zelos replied giving up on giving Lloyd any more hints to his love for Storm.

"There's one thing that I can't figure out," Lloyd said to Zelos.

"What's that?" Zelos asked.

"Why does Kvar only want to kill Storm?" Lloyd asked.

"I don't know," Zelos replied.

Storm woke up with her head screaming in pain. She put her hand to her head, only to find blood coming from a large gash on her head. It was fresh, which told her that she wasn't knocked out for very long. She tried to look around her surroundings but she couldn't see anything past her hand. The room was almost completely dark. The only source of light was from the small crack from the door. Wherever she was was damp and cold, she tried to get up and move around but she was restricted to a small spot in the corner of what seemed to be a small cell. She had chains that were attached to the walls, attached to both her arms and legs. She tried to focus on the events that had just happened, but was unable to concentrate very long, due to the reoccurring pain in her head. She was unable to stand or balance without feeling sick and soon decided it best to sit down. She could tell that someone had used the butt of their sword to knock her unconscious and she was afraid that she may have suffered a slight concussion. Of course, they were the same kinds of pain she often felt at the hands of Cruxis while growing up.

Suddenly, the door opened spilling a ton of light into the room. Storm had to close her eyes. Her eyes were not adjusted to the light and her head injury made everything ten times worse. After a few seconds she squinted and saw Kvar and three Desian guards standing in front of her. Storm slowly sat herself up so she could stare her attacker in the face. She leaned up against the wall as she was unable to sit or stand up straight from the pain in her head. Kvar smirked at the pain she was in and slowly walked up to her.

"Don't worry, the pain will be gone soon enough. Once my master arrives, they'll make sure that you are good and dead," Kvar said.

"Why does your master want me dead anyway?" Storm asked.

"Well, with you dead, the prophecy can't come true," Kvar replied.

"What prophecy?" Storm asked.

"Why do you care anyway? You'll be dead soon anyway. It's none of your business," Kvar replied.

"You know, it's pretty pathetic that you're so desperate to kill a seventeen year old off. What, you can't even complete your plan with me in the way? How sad is that?" Storm replied with a small laugh.

Kvar grabbed her angrily by the chin and stared her in her face. "You know if it wasn't for my master, I'd kill you right now. I'd kill you right in front of your pathetic excuse for a father too. Just like your mother was. I can remember her screaming and your father begging me to spare her life. That was truly pathetic," Kvar spat back at her.

Storm spat in his face causing him to let her go and jump back from her. "Don't you dare insult my family, I'll kill you," Storm replied with rage in her eyes.

Kvar was enraged by this time he whispered something to one of the guards who left the room. "That attitude is something I think we need to sort out before my master gets here," Kvar said.

"Yggdrassil couldn't get rid of my attitude, what makes you think that you or your master would be able to rid me of it?" Storm asked.

"We'll see how long that you think that way," Kvar replied as the Desian guard returned with a whip in his hand. Kvar grabbed the whip and prepared himself to strike Storm. He raised his arm and began to strike her with the whip.

The whip was slicing through her clothing and flesh. She held in all of her cries of pain. She didn't want Kvar to think that he was winning this fight. Finally, Storm decided she had had enough. When Kvar went to strike her again with the whip she quickly grabbed it. She flung the whip, along with Kvar into the wall near her. Once he was slammed into the wall, she used all the strength that she had and moved towards him ready to bring her own form of punishment. (A/N pretty much beat the crap out of him, go Storm!) But, before she could reach Kvar, she herself was slammed into the wall. The three guards had managed to all tackle her at once to prevent her attack. Her head was slammed into the wall, causing a huge amount of pain as she felt blood once again trickle down her forehead. One of the guards had sliced into her arm and another in her side with their swords as they pushed her into the wall. Storm couldn't hold back her cries of pain. The guards held her in place as Kvar slowly got to his feet and kicked her hard in the stomach before they all left her again in the dark prison.

Maybe I'll just die here, then it will all be over, Storm thought as she was lying on the cold, hard floor of her cell.

"Are you sure this is where they took her?" Kratos asked as the group continued to search the abandoned looking human ranch.

"This place looks exactly like it did when we blew it up, there's no way that they're here," Sheena added.

"No! This is where I saw them take her. We can't give up yet," Zelos replied.

"I'm getting tired, if she's not here we shouldn't keep looking. If we stay here too long we'll never find her," Lloyd said as he sat on what used to be a wall. When he sat down on it, one of the stones pushed in, opening a secret passage that led underneath the human ranch.

"Lloyd! Your short attention span actually helped us!" Genis said to his friend.

"Thanks a lot Genis," Lloyd replied happily, oblivious to the insult that was just thrown at him.

"So, how are we planning on getting Storm out?" Raine asked before the group entered.

"I'm planning on taking her out by force. I will kill anyone who dares to get in my way," Kratos replied, eager to enter the passage.

"Okay...that sounds like the quickest way to me," Lloyd replied.

"Fine, I guess that sneaking in may be too slow and time is not on our side," Raine replied as the group prepared to enter the passage to rescue Storm.
